彭水枢纽地下洞室开挖应力及稳定试验研究 被引量:2

Experimental Study on Stress and Stability of Pengshui Project’s Underground Grottos During Excavation
下载PDF
导出
摘要 采用地质力学模型平面应变试验技术,模拟彭水枢纽地下厂房洞室围岩的构造特点和力学性能,分析研究了主厂房、调压小井在开挖过程中的围岩应力、洞周位移、F1断层对洞室稳定的影响及洞室围岩破坏机理等。 This paper presents the results obtained from the geomechanics model test on the structural features and mechanical properties of the surrounding rockmass around the Pengshui Project’s underground plant by using the plane strain testing technique, and analyses the stresses, displacements and stability of the surrounding rockmass around the main factory buildings and a small surge shaft during excavation, the influence of F 1 fault on grottos’ stability and its failure mechanism.
